Health Systems Trust (HST) wishes to appoint six (6) TB Focal Nurse for the National Department of Health Global Fund Tuberculosis (TB) Project in eThekwini district. The Professional Nurses will be responsible for co-ordinating TB programme activities within hospitals and down-referrals to Primary Health Care facilities to strengthen the continuity of care. This is a fixed-term contract position, renewable subject to availability of funding and performance.
Key Responsibilities
• Improve quality standards for recording and reporting of TB data in the hospital. • Register patients who are diagnosed with TB in the hospital. • Co-ordinate the down-referral of patients diagnosed in the hospital and follow up to confirm that they reached the clinic and that their close contacts are traced. • Supervise and monitor capturing of TB data in the information system by the Data Capturer. • Collate the data in the hospital’s TB Identification Register for reporting. • Co-ordinate TB activities in the hospital, in close collaboration with hospital management. • Compile quarterly reports for the Sub-recipient Programme Manager and District TB/HAST Manager. • Co-ordinate implementation of the ‘Finding cases Actively, Separating safely and Treating effectively’ (FAST) strategy and quality improvement activities in the hospital. • Work closely with Information Officers in the hospital. • Support in-hospital TB and HIV care, and infection prevention and control (IPC) activities. • Promote treatment provision for eligible patients with latent TB infection (LTBI). • Map these patients’ feeder clinics and create and maintain a related database. • Participate in district quarterly TB and data review meetings. • Co-ordinate TB-specific training, based on need.
